How Hut 8 (HUT) Makes Money: A Visual Guide

Its largest revenue source is High Performance Computing, Colocation And Cloud (86.6% of revenue). Below is an interactive breakdown of how revenue flows through the income statement.

In TTM through Q1 2026, Hut 8 (HUT) generated revenue across 3 reportable product segments; the largest contributor was High Performance Computing, Colocation And Cloud at 86.6%, followed by Power (9.4%) and Digital Infrastructure (4%). Geographically, UNITED STATES accounted for 86.2% of revenue, followed by CANADA (13.8%).
